Transaction 105b70587231d7d52cbc26df5f3b51429743aca16cd89e1f0a0c93b1d39a6f2a

1 Input
2 Outputs
  • 105b70587231d7d52cbc26df5f3b51429743aca16cd89e1f0a0c93b1d39a6f2a:0
  • value  1724647
    address  3L4x1SgQVpgR9PfUAeoKbnLBErNVgn24NB
  • 105b70587231d7d52cbc26df5f3b51429743aca16cd89e1f0a0c93b1d39a6f2a:1
  • value  561604759
    address  15i9vBBk9jMbQbZowk77Ekdu1qAD9Qyszy